Orange Drink - A little more tang and a different flavor than some of the US Rations.
Image
Cereal Bars (Wrapped)
Image
Cereal Bars (UnWrapped) - Hard bars, and highly dense. Only a subtle flavor is present. Definitely the main source of carbs.
Image
Spicy Potherb Mustard - Leaves a burn on your tongue...Reminds me of Oriental Seaweed.
Image
Egg Roll Stuffed /w Minced Beef - Remember when you were a kid and wanted to eat the cookie dough; It has that appeal to the dough part - you'll crave to eat it, but it doesn't satisfy your taste buds. Instead it leaves a subtle Wanton // Egg-Roll type flavor. The Minced Beef reminds me of a spam-like-meat, but it was not intolerable. I wish there was a heater and salt.

There are civilian emergency food bars on sale in America which are similar I think, it would be interesting to compare them with these.

This PLA ration type is the FSR/D-ration equivalent as opposed to the MRE-equivalent with chem-heaters. Hence the reliance on the compressed bars rather than rice and noodles.

I've had the mainstay bars and would say they're similar in density and nutrients. The US bars tend to be lemon flavored by default, whereas the PLA bars are more of a general cereal flavor. They're slightly sweet, and would probably go well crumbled up with some milk. In an emergency you could crumble them, add a little water, and add coffee creamer packets from MRE or other ration accessory packs.
